In this article we study a family of four-dimensional,N= 2supergravity theo-ries that interpolates between all the single dilaton truncations of theSO(8)gaugedN= 8supergravity. In this infinitely many theories characterized by two real numbers — the in-terpolation parameter and the dyonic “angle” of the gauging — we construct non-extremalelectrically or magnetically charged black hole solutions and their supersymmetric limits.All the supersymmetric black holes have non-singular horizons with spherical, hyperbolicor planar topology. Some of these supersymmetric and non-extremal black holes are newexamples in theN= 8theory that do not belong to the STU model. We compute theasymptotic charges, thermodynamics and boundary conditions of these black holes andshow that all of them, except one, introduce a triple trace deformation in the dual theory.
